Skip to content

codedlabs/KC-Android-cw-5

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

18 Commits
 
 

Repository files navigation

الجزء الأول من التمرين:

تمرين 💪 (تمرين تصميم 🤩)

نبي نتعرف عليكم اكثر من خلال هذا التمرين😍:

في هذا التمرين سوف تنشئ مشروع والمطلوب منك هو:

1- إنشاء صفحتين جديدتين وتصميمها.

2- يجب أن تحتوي الصفحة الأولى على العناصر التالية:

  1. إثنان EditText واحد يحمل الـ hint الإسم والثاني يحمل الـ hint العمر.
  2. يحتوي على TextView كعنوان لإسم البرنامج
  3. يحتوي على ImageView باختياركم
  4. إستخدام LinearLayout مع إعطائها لون خلفية أو صورة كخلفية بإستخدام خاصيةbackground
  5. زر يحتوي على كلمة التالي.

3- يجب أن تحتوي الصفحة الثانية على العناصر التالية:

  1. وضع TextView كعنوان لإسم البرنامج
  2. يحتوي على ImageView من اختياركم
  3. إستخدام LinearLayout مع إعطاء لون خلفية أو صورة كخلفية
  4. أربعة TextView إثنان لمعلومات العميل و 2 للاسم والعمر

والتصميم الجيد مهم! 😠.

بونص🤩!

  1. أضف أيقونة للبرنامج

استخدم قوقل لتستطيع حل هذا البونص

الجزء الثاني من التمرين الحلقة 15:

تمرين 💪 (تمرين البرمجة 💻)

نبي نتعرف عليكم اكثر من خلال هذا التمرين😍:

في هذا التمرين سوف تكمل على مشروعك من التمرين السابق والمطلوب منك هو:

1 - عمل الآتي:

  1. برمجة التطبيق بجعل زر التالي في الصفحة الأولى ينقلك الى الصفحة الثانية مع البيانات وعرض البيانات في الصفحة الثانية.
  2. عدم السماح للمستخدم بالذهاب إلى الصفحة التالية في حال كان كِلا الـ EditText فارغ.
  3. يحتوي على ImageView باختياركم
  4. إستخدام LinearLayout مع إعطائها لون خلفية أو صورة كخلفية بإستخدام خاصيةbackground
  5. زر يحتوي على كلمة التالي.

مساعدة صغييرووونة لكم:

  1. استخدموا if statement للمطلوب الثاني
  2. إستخدام Intent للتصفح بين الصفحات
  3. لاتنسى Bundle في الصفحة الثانية
  4. عشان نطلع الـ String من EditText نستعمل دالة
  5. .getText().toString();

وبالتوفيق طلبتنا الأعزاء🤗.

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published